Abstract

The utility model relates to an aluminum alloy drawer which comprises a panel, a lateral plate and a back plate, a connecting piece connecting the lateral plate and the panel, a tightening angle piece connecting the lateral plate and the back plate, and a layer-adding plate; the layer-adding plate is connected with the panel through a layer-adding connecting piece and is connected with a lamination rod on the upper side of the back plate and the tightening angle piece through a layer-adding stay rod and a layer-adding tightening angle piece; the aluminum alloy drawer of the utility model also comprises a separating rod which is connected with the layer-adding plate or the lateral plate through a separating connecting piece. The aluminum alloy drawer of the utility model has the advantages of convenient assembling and disassembling, light weight, fastness and durability, specious appearance, convenient use, and environment protecting; the aluminum alloy drawer is suitable for industrialized mass production, and materials are recoverable.

The aluminium alloy drawer
Technical field
The utility model belongs to field of furniture, more particularly, relates to the high-grade aluminium alloy drawer of mainly making with aluminum alloy materials.
Background technology
Traditional drawer generally use wooden boards or wood chip pressed sheet by the tenon fourth of the twelve Earthly Branches connect, adhesive is bonding or screw connects and is made, usually will be at wooden drawer surface brushing protective paint, traditional wooden drawer mostly can not repeated disassembled and assembled, and need a large amount of trees of felling, can produce very big destruction to ecological environment.
The utility model content
The utility model is at the deficiency in the prior art; change the raw material and the manufacturing process of conventional drawer; a kind of aluminium alloy drawer is provided; its mounting or dismounting are convenient, quality light, firm and durable, specious, suitability for industrialized is produced in enormous quantities, more easy to use; and material can recycle, and helps environmental protection.
The utility model aluminium alloy drawer comprises panel, side plate and backboard, also comprises the connector that side plate is connected with panel, the corner pieces that side plate is connected with backboard.
The utility model aluminium alloy drawer comprises also and adds laminate that the described laminate that adds is connected with panel by adding layer connector, is connected with the interlayer bar of backboard upside by adding layer strut and adding layer corner pieces, and is connected with corner pieces.
The utility model aluminium alloy drawer also comprises partition rod, and described partition rod is by separating connector and adding laminate or side plate is connected.
The utility model aluminium alloy drawer also comprises vertical partition rod, and described vertical partition rod perhaps passes through the separation connector and is connected with backboard and panel by separating connector and adding layer bar and partition rod and is connected.
Side plate described in the utility model and backboard all design the fixedly draw-in groove of different-thickness drawer-bottom board.
Side plate described in the utility model is connected with last slide rail or glidepath by connector.
Fairly obvious, the structure of the utility model aluminium alloy drawer makes that its mounting or dismounting are convenient, quality light, firm and durable, specious, suitability for industrialized is produced in enormous quantities and more easy to use, and material can recycle, and helps environmental protection.

The specific embodiment
Below in conjunction with drawings and Examples the utility model is described in further detail.
Shown in Figure 1 is the schematic perspective view of a kind of embodiment of the utility model aluminium alloy drawer, and in this embodiment, as seen it mainly is made of panel 1, side plate 2, backboard 3 and base plate 11.Shown in Figure 2 is the schematic perspective view of the another kind of embodiment of the utility model aluminium alloy drawer, in this embodiment, is equipped with layer bar 4 and partition rod, and partition rod comprises horizontal partition rod 6 and longitudinal subdivision bar 6a.Shown in Figure 3 is the schematic perspective view of another embodiment of the utility model aluminium alloy drawer, and in this embodiment, adding layer bar is layer bar 4a that add that has web, and all the other are identical with structure shown in Figure 2.Shown in Figure 4 is a kind of aluminium alloy drawer of the utility model embodiment perspective exploded view, in this embodiment, comprise panel 1, side plate 2, backboard 3, have web add a layer bar 4a, backboard 3 tops add layer bar 5, partition rod 6, do not establish longitudinal subdivision bar 6a in this embodiment, this embodiment also comprise side plate 2 and backboard 3 Corner Link 7, add layer bar 4a and the Corner Link 8 that adds layer bar 5, add layer bar 4a and panel 1 connector 9, be installed in the partition rod joint 10 and the base plate 11 that add on layer bar 4a.Fig. 5 is the utility model side plate 2 end face structure schematic diagrames, and its side top is provided with slide rail, and the bottom is provided with the draw-in groove that clamps drawer-bottom board.Fig. 6 is the end face structure schematic diagram of the utility model backboard 3, and its bottom is provided with the draw-in groove that clamps drawer-bottom board.Fig. 7 is the end face structure schematic diagram that adds layer bar 4a that has web, obviously, only keeps head removal web part and is the end face structure that adds layer bar 4.Fig. 8 is the end face structure schematic diagram that the utility model drawer back adds layer bar 5.Fig. 9 is the end face structure schematic diagram of the utility model partition rod 6.Figure 10 is the utility model Corner Link perspective view, but has the ledge plug-in mounting side plate 2 of anti-slip tank, reserves screw hole all with connecting backboard 3.Figure 11 is the perspective view that adds layer Corner Link 8 tops, and orthogonal both sides projection plug-in mounting respectively adds layer bar 4 (or 4a) and adds layer bar 5.Figure 12 is the perspective view that adds layer connector 9, reserves screw hole as with screw this connector 9 being fixed on the drawer panel 1.Figure 13 is the perspective view of partition rod joint 10, and its underpart ledge can be installed on and add layer bar 4 (or 4a) bottom.Above-mentioned each connector is in environmental protection nothing serious nylon material and makes.
